The Ultimate Buying Guide for Maltese Dog Food

The Maltese is a small, charming breed known for its beautiful white coat and playful nature. Choosing the right food is vital for their health, energy, and keeping that coat looking its best. This guide helps you select the perfect meal for your little companion.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for Maltese dog food, look for several key features that cater to their specific needs:

  • **Small Kibble Size:** Maltese have tiny mouths and small teeth. Large kibble pieces are hard for them to chew. Small, easily digestible kibble prevents choking and encourages better eating habits.
  • **Skin and Coat Support:** Their long, white hair needs special care. Look for foods rich in Omega-3 and Omega-6 fatty acids, like fish oil or flaxseed. These ingredients promote a shiny, healthy coat and reduce skin irritation.
  • **Digestive Health:** Small breeds can sometimes have sensitive stomachs. Ingredients like prebiotics or probiotics help keep their digestion smooth and regular.
  • **Weight Management:** Maltese are prone to weight gain because they are small. The food should have controlled fat content and appropriate calorie density to maintain a healthy weight without overfeeding.

Important Ingredients Matter Most

The quality of the ingredients directly impacts your Maltese’s well-being. Always check the ingredient list first.

Top-Tier Ingredients (What You Want)
  • **Named Meat Protein as the First Ingredient:** The first ingredient should be a specific meat source, such as “Chicken,” “Lamb,” or “Salmon.” This ensures your dog gets high-quality protein for muscle maintenance.
  • **Whole Grains or Complex Carbohydrates:** Ingredients like brown rice, sweet potatoes, or oatmeal provide sustained energy.
  • **Healthy Fats:** Fish oils (like salmon oil) are excellent for coat health.
Ingredients to Avoid (What Reduces Quality)
  • **Generic Meat By-Products:** These offer poor nutritional value compared to named meats.
  • **Artificial Colors and Preservatives:** Avoid BHA, BHT, or ethoxyquin. These chemicals offer no health benefits and can cause issues.
  • **Excessive Fillers:** Corn, wheat, and soy are often used as cheap fillers. While not always harmful, high amounts displace more nutritious ingredients.

10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Maltese Dog Food

Q: How much food should I feed my Maltese?

A: The amount depends on the dog’s age, weight, and activity level. Always follow the feeding guidelines on the specific bag you purchase, and adjust slightly based on your vet’s advice.

Q: Can Maltese eat adult dog food?

A: Yes, once they are over one year old. Before that, they need puppy formula, which has higher calories and specific nutrients for rapid growth.

Q: What is the best protein source for a Maltese?

A: Named poultry (chicken, turkey) or fish (salmon) are usually excellent choices. Rotate proteins occasionally if your dog tolerates it well.

Q: Why is my Maltese licking its paws constantly?

A: This can signal an allergy. Often, food sensitivities (like chicken or grains) cause skin irritation. Switching to a limited-ingredient or novel protein diet can sometimes fix this.

Q: Should I feed my Maltese wet food or dry kibble?

A: Dry kibble is generally better for dental health because chewing scrapes plaque off the teeth. You can mix in a little wet food for palatability, but kibble should be the base.

Q: What size bag of food should I buy?

A: Since Maltese eat very little, buy a smaller bag (like 4-5 lbs). This ensures the food stays fresh and doesn’t go stale before they finish it.

Q: Do Maltese need grain-free food?

A: Not necessarily. Grain-free is only required if your dog has a diagnosed grain allergy, which is rare. Whole grains often provide necessary fiber and energy.

Q: How often should I switch my Maltese’s food?

A: You should only switch foods when necessary (e.g., moving from puppy to adult, or if the current food causes health issues). Always transition slowly over 7–10 days to avoid stomach upset.

Q: What about dental care in Maltese diets?

A: Because small dogs are prone to dental disease, choose kibble that is specifically shaped or textured to encourage chewing action. Regular brushing remains essential.

Q: Are prescription diets necessary for Maltese?

A: Only if your veterinarian recommends one. Prescription foods address specific medical conditions like severe allergies or kidney issues, but most healthy Maltese thrive on high-quality commercial food.
